Bob Verhelst for Martin Margiela Pair of wall panels Vacuum-formed plastic on wood Edition: Hermès/Margiela fashion show in Antwerp Date of creation: 2017 H210 W120 D8 cm Pieces from the same series are featured in the exhibition at the Musée des Arts décoratifs in Paris. In 2017, Hermès welcomed 240 guests to Antwerp, including journalists from around the world, with Martin Margiela behind the scenes at the helm of the event. The guests arrived at Antwerp Central Station before being taken to the Saint-Félix depot, a former warehouse now converted into a municipal archive. Passing through a maze of white-walled corridors, they reached a vast reception hall where models dressed in black and flesh-coloured leotards interpreted Margiela’s silhouettes for Hermès as well as for his own house — a fashion show imagined, brought to life through words and gestures. The evening concluded with a banquet served by over 100 people dressed in black, around a long table set up along the depot’s corridor. Bob Verhelst designed the exhibition ‘Margiela, the Hermès Years”, presented in 2017 by MoMu (Antwerp Fashion Museum) and also hosted by the Musée des Arts Décoratifs in Paris, confirming his essential role in bringing the Margiela universe to life.
